How long does 27 mg of methylphenidate last?

The immediate-release form of Ritalin lasts about 4–6 hours before person needs another dosage, whereas the extended-release forms of methylphenidate like Concerta may last anywhere from 10 to 14 hours. The half-life of methylphenidate ranges from one to four hours.

What is the half-life of Concerta?

The elimination half-life of methylphenidate in adults following administration of Concerta XL was approximately 3.5 hours. After oral administration, about 90% of the dose is excreted in urine and 1 to 3% in faeces, as metabolites within 48 to 96 hours.

How long does Concerta 27 mg last?

Concerta is the brand name for an att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D) drug. Like Ritalin, another ADHD drug, it contains methylphenidate. Concerta comes as a once-a-day dose that releases over time, rather than all at once. It lasts up to 12 hours.

What is better Ritalin or Concerta?

Concerta has a long, steady release pattern, while the short-acting Ritalin releases more quickly and the level drops between doses. This creates more hills and valleys in your blood level. Some people do better with the long release of Concerta while others may need the quicker action of Ritalin.

Is Concerta extended release?

CONCERTA tablets are made in an extended release form. This means that they release the active ingredient slowly. The outer layer of the CONCERTA tablet dissolves right after it is swallowed in the morning, giving an initial dose of methylphenidate hydrochloride.
